(1) In order to preserve, augment and engender the historic qualities of Washington, Mason County, Kentucky, there is hereby created the Washington, Kentucky Historic Township Commission to devise a plan and undertake the general restoration and development of Washington, Kentucky, as a late eighteenth and early nineteenth century frontier town.
(2) The Washington, Kentucky Historic Township Commission, hereinafter referred to as the commission, shall consist of eleven (11) members to be appointed by the Governor from among the citizens of Washington and Mason County. The commission shall elect one (1) of its members chairman and one (1) of its members vice chairman.
